MORE than £720,000 changed hands at the two-day on-farm dispersal of the Dunston pedigree Holstein herd from Stafford, on behalf of Betholt Ltd who have decided to cease milking.

The sale numbered almost 630 head and was attended by buyers representing most regions of the country with the first day including the milking portion and all calves born since November 1. In just under 6.5hours more than 400 lots were put through the ring with the sale leader at 2600gns being the GP83-2yr classified cow, Dunston Amazing Snowball, a daughter of Mr Atlees Altaamazing which calved her second in December and was giving 42kg. The buyers were Messrs Shutt and Mansell of Newport who also purchased Dunston Seaver Marliene (G79-yr), another second calver at 2350gns.

Second top price was 2550gns paid for Dunston Twist Bo-Peep (VG87-3yr), another second calver by Cogent Twist that calved in December and was giving 53kg. She sold to local buyer R Turner, Bradley, Stafford.

Northern Ireland breeder, Beattie Lilburn, Co Down, bought a number of the lead priced lots including the top priced heifer at 2300gns. This was Dunston Iota Jean 3 GP82-2yr, a daughter of Regancrest Altaiota that calved at the end of December. Mr Lilburn also purchased four animals that realised 2300gns each to include Dunston Avalon Vaakje VG85-2yr, a fresh second calver giving 46kg, Dunston Glauco Pearl GP82-2yr

due with her second in August to Mogul, Dunston Goldmine Rose GP82-2yr due with her second in September to Honeybee and Dunston Twist Bo-Peep 3 also calving in September with her 2nd.

Also heading across the Irish Sea, Laurence Baillie, Co Down, went to 2300gns for Dunston Steady Ivory VG86-2yr. She is by Stantons Steady.

Heifer calves were keenly sought after and topped at 650gns for a daughter of Sandy-Valley Silver which crosses the water with Ian and Nigel Martin of Smithboro, Co Monaghan in Eire.

Top seller on the second day at 2300gns was Dunston Parocas Greenfly, a daughter of Sala Shottle Parocas due in July. She sold to Andrew Barnett of Stone.
